Installation & Maintenance Instructions for ECP/NCP Model “E” U-Line® Plugs
RETAIN THIS INSTRUCTION SHEET FOR FUTURE REFERENCE. For safe installation and operation, please read these instructions carefully and with full understanding.
Compliance & Ratings
Class I, Group B, C; Class II, Group F, G; Class III
Electrical Ratings
Maximum Voltage: 125 V or 250 V; Current: 15 A or 20 A; Configuration: 2W, 3P
Applications
• Locations where receptacles are used with stationary or portable electrically operated devices such as lighting systems, conveyors, heaters, motor-generator sets, air conditioners compressors, and pumps.
• Locations where damp or corrosive conditions are encountered.
• Class I classied areas such as petrochemical plants, petroleum reneries, paint and chemical plants or any location where ignitable vapors or gases are present.
• Class II locations such as process industries where there are dust hazards from handling such products as our, grain, and starch or any location where ignitable amounts of dust are present or amounts which would otherwise affect performances.

WARNINGS
• Electrical power must be turned OFF before and during installation and maintenance. Failure to do so may result in serious or fatal injuries due to electrocution.
• Use cable diameters ranging from 0.538 to 0.639 inches. Failure to do so may result in overstressed wire terminations, which may cause the conductors to pull out of the contacts and cause serious/fatal injuries due to electrocution.
• Care must be taken not to cut into the individual conductor insulation when removing the outer cable jacket and to not damage the conductors when removing individual wire insulation. Failure to do so will seriously degrade the electrical properties of the cable and may produce overheating/electrical hazard leading to electrocution.
CAUTION
Before starting the installation, ensure the plug assembly is suitable for the intended location according to the National Electrical Code or Canadian Electrical Code. If the plug assembly is not suitable, serious damage and injuries may result. Owners are responsible for damages or injuries if these rules are not followed.
NOTICE

The plug should be wired with three-conductor, rubber-covered #12 AWG – #14 AWG Type SO or SOOW Cords with copper conductors only.

Installing & Wiring
1. To disassemble the device, loosen (do not remove) the two front retaining screws from the plug and remove the plug base assembly from the plug housing.
2. Remove plug base and insulator clamp from the plug housing. Note orientation of insulator clamp before complete removal.
3. Remove the four clamp screws from the insulator clamp.
4. Slide plug housing over cord. The self-sealing neoprene bushing will adjust to the cord diameter.
5. Strip the cable jacket and individual conductors as below:

6. Fasten the individual conductor wires to the proper terminals (in the plug base assembly) as follows:
For 125 V: GREEN wire to lug terminal “G”. For 250 V: GREEN wire to lug terminal “G”.
(terminal with grounding strap) (terminal with grounding strap)
WHITE wire to lug terminal with WHITE DOT. Other two wires to remaining lug terminals.
BLACK wire to remaining lug terminal.

Tighten the terminal screws to a torque of 15 in.-lb.
7. Slide insulator clamp down the cord and position over terminals. The insulator clamp has two slots which engage with the arc barrier walls, providing proper orientation. Continue to slide the insulator clamp over the cord until it seats against the plug base gasket.

NOTE: Conguration of the plug housing is such that the plug base assembly and insulator clamp assembly can only be installed in one position.
8. Place the cord clamp according to the cable diameter (0.538–0.639 inch) and tighten the four clamp screws to a torque of 15 in.-lb.
NOTE: DO NOT attempt to over-tighten the screws or bottom the clamp.
9. Slide the plug housing over the insulator clamp assembly and tighten the two retaining screws.

Electrical Testing
All wiring must be checked and tested to ensure that all circuits are according to plan and that there are no unwanted opens, shorts, or grounds.
Do not apply power until the following steps are complete:
1. Test the continuity of wiring to verify the correct phasing and grounding connections.
2. Measure the insulation resistance to ensure that the system does not have any short circuits or unwanted grounds.
Maintenance

WARNING
Electrical power must be turned OFF before and during installation and maintenance. Failure to do so may result in serious or fatal injuries due to electrocution.
Electrical and mechanical inspection of all components must be performed regularly. It is recommended that inspections be performed once a year (minimum).
In addition to these required maintenance procedures, we recommend an Electrical Preventive Maintenance program as described in the National Fire Protection Association Bulletin NFPA No. 70B.

During the inspections, perform the following steps:
1. Inspect all contact wire terminals for tightness and retorque if necessary. NOTE: Discoloration due to excessive heat is an indicator
of potential issues and should be throughly investigated and repaired as necessary.
2. ECP Plugs: Check grounding and bonding for correct installation. Secure connections and retorque if necessary.
3. Check gaskets for deterioration and replace if necessary.
4. Clean exterior surfaces to ensure the nameplates remain legible.
5. Inspect cable grip tightness to ensure proper cord/cable gripping.
6. Torque all screws as described in the “Installation” section before reusing the device.
7. Inspect all parts and replace those which are broken or excessively worn.
8. Check the contacts for signs of excessive arcing or burning and replace if necessary.
Features
• Solderless lugs on all terminals are pressure-type to facilitate wiring.
• Heavy-duty cable grip exceeds UL Standard 1203, 150 lb. pull-out test for classied locations.
• Twisting plug locks in place and cannot be accidentally pulled out.
• Longer plug housing for better gripping and easier plug insertion/withdrawal.
• Special neoprene plug bushing accommodates exible cord ranging from 0.538 to 0.639 inch diameter.

Operation
1. Lift the receptacle door and insert the plug all the way into the receptacle.
2. Turn the plug clockwise (limit 37 degrees). This will close the internal contacts and complete the circuit.
3. To remove the plug, push it inward and turn counter-clockwise.

Product Safety Information
Signal Words Defined
DANGER indicates a hazardous situation which, if not avoided, will result in death or serious injury. WARNING indicates a hazardous situation which, if not avoided, could result in death or serious injury. CAUTION indicates a hazardous situation which, if not avoided, could result in minor or moderate injury. NOTICE is used to address practices not related to physical injury.
